Borland(R) Enterprise Server VisiBroker(R) デベロッパーズガイド

[目次][索引][前へ][次へ]

5.2.1 完了状態の取得

システム例外には,例外発生時に,オペレーションが完了したかどうかを伝える完了状態があります。CompletionStatusの列挙値を次に示します。オペレーションの完了状態が判定できない場合には,COMPLETED_MAYBEが返されます。

IDLサンプル5-1 CompletionStatus値
 
enum CompletionStatus {
   COMPLETED_YES = 0;
   COMPLETED_NO = 1;
   COMPLETED_MAYBE = 2;
};
 

C++の場合,SystemExceptionメソッドを使用して完了状態を検索できます。

コードサンプル5-3 完了状態の検索
 
CompletionStatus completed();